Let \( x \) be the total number of students in Ridgewood Junior High School. According to the problem, 20% of the students brought their lunch. This can be expressed as:
\[ 0.2x = 38 \]
To find \( x \), we divide both sides of the equation by 0.2:
\[ x = \frac{38}{0.2} \]
Calculating the right side:
\[ x = 38 \div 0.2 = 38 \times 5 = 190 \]
Thus, the total number of students in Ridgewood Junior High School is
\[ \boxed{190} \]
To verify, we calculate 20% of 190:
\[ 0.2 \times 190 = 38 \]
This confirms the calculation as 38 students brought their lunch, which matches the information given in the problem. Therefore, the final answer is correct: there are indeed
\[ \boxed{190} \]
students in total.
